Bachelor of Physical Education Science (B.P.Ed.) is a 3-4 year undergraduate program designed for students interested in pursuing a career in sports, fitness, and physical education. The course covers a wide range of subjects, including human anatomy, kinesiology, sports psychology, exercise physiology, nutrition, and sports management. Students also gain practical skills in coaching, physical fitness assessment, and the organization of sporting events. The program includes both theoretical knowledge and hands-on training through physical activities, internships, and fieldwork. B.P.Ed. graduates are prepared to work in schools, sports clubs, fitness centers, or sports management organizations, and they can also pursue further studies in physical education, sports sciences, or coaching. This degree opens up career opportunities in teaching, coaching, sports administration, and wellness.
